Perched on top of the Grands Boulevards Hotel, on a lush U-shaped terrace, this shed-bar serves cocktails, soft drinks, wines, and tapas to enjoy at the counter, on chairs with cushions, or bench seats. DJ sets from Thursday to Saturday.
